CSVs don't match what's shown on Matching Tool UI #58

Closed rowo closed 11 years ago

rowo commented 11 years ago

Not sure who to assign this to.

The UI right now shows ID numbers that go sequentially (1, 2, 3...), but they should be list-specific, meaning B001, B002, etc for Baseline List and F001, F002, etc for Facility List. The CSVs should match exactly what is shown in the UI—just those five columns. I attached a screenshot of what the CSVs look like now, with some extraneous columns.

From Brett: .csv printouts have too many columns that are of no value to the TA. In my view, this .csv should show what the matching tool shows (ID, Ward, Fac Name, Community, Fac Type) and if possible, the file name should have the LGA name rather than X_lga_id in the name since that X_lga_id is only known to us here in NY. I’d make this a priority issue.

Also related: The Matched Facilities List shouldn't show "[NAME](Facility List) -- (Baseline) [NAME]". It should show "[ID] [NAME] matches [ID] [NAME]". If the IDs clearly reflect which list the facility came from, you don't need to indicate that with words. You can keep "--" instead of "matches" if you want.
